|
1 | | -== Rebaixando as barreiras à entrada |
| 1 | +== Reduzindo as Barreiras para a Entrada |
2 | 2 | Solicitar contribuições em uma comunidade InnerSource é mais desafiador do que em uma comunidade Open Source por uma série de razões: |
3 | 3 | * O grande número de potenciais https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_] é menor nas comunidades InnerSource |
4 | 4 | * Os colaboradores vão querer contribuir durante o seu tempo de trabalho, o que significa que têm mais tempo limitado. |
5 | | -* O trabalho no InnerSource pode não ser necessariamente parte das metas oficiais de desempenho dos Contribuidores, portanto, o tempo gasto trabalhando no InnerSource pode parecer desviar o alcance dessas metas. |
6 | | -É por isso que é importante que os Trusted Committers tornem os processos para fazer contribuições e onboarding https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_] o mais frictionless possível. |
| 5 | +* O trabalho no InnerSource pode não ser necessariamente parte das metas oficiais de desempenho dos _Contributors_, portanto, o tempo gasto trabalhando no InnerSource pode parecer que prejudica em alcançar essas metas. |
| 6 | +É por isso que é importante que os Trusted Committers tornem os processos para fazer contribuições e integração de https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_] o mais simples possível. |
7 | 7 | Há uma série de coisas que podem ajudar: |
8 | 8 | * Ter um bom README.md em cada repositório de código. |
9 | 9 | Um bom README.md explica o que está no repositório e para que ele pode ser usado. |
10 | 10 | Além disso, ele deve fornecer instruções detalhadas sobre como obter, construir, testar e usar o software no repositório, incluindo informações sobre a licença. |
11 | 11 | * Tenha um bom CONTRIBUTING.md que descreve o que se espera do https://innersourcecommons.org/learn/learning-path/contributor [_Contributor_]. |
12 | 12 | Deve responder a perguntas comuns, tais como: |
13 | | -** Como enviar um relatório de bug ou solicitação de recurso? ** Quem e como entrar em contato se tiver dúvidas? ** Quais são as convenções para estilo de código, ramificação ou mensagens de confirmação? ** Qual é a definição de "feito" para uma contribuição? ** Quais são as etapas do processo que regem as contribuições? ** O que é esperado de mim em termos de suporte de código contribuído após a contribuição ser aceita? ** Qual é o código de conduta e quais são as diretrizes para como a comunidade opera? |
14 | | -Se você tiver uma licença interna anexada ao software, que em algumas empresas é um pré-requisito para compartilhar software entre pessoas jurídicas, inclua uma cópia dessa licença _and_ uma explicação dos direitos e obrigações nos termos do leigo. |
15 | | -Além dessas tarefas documentais, semelhante ao desenvolvimento de software Open Source, deve ser fácil e direto executar e testar o software que está sendo desenvolvido localmente pelo potencial https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_], para que eles possam começar a implementar e validar sua contribuição com o menor esforço possível. |
| 13 | +** Como enviar um bug report ou feature request? ** Quem e como entrar em contato se tiver dúvidas? ** Quais são as convenções para estilo de código, branching ou mensagens de commits? ** Qual é a definição de "feito" para uma contribuição? ** Quais são as etapas do processo que regem as contribuições? ** O que é esperado de mim em termos de suporte de código contribuído após a contribuição ser aceita? ** Qual é o código de conduta e quais são as diretrizes para como a comunidade funciona? |
| 14 | +Se você tiver uma licença interna anexada ao software, que em algumas empresas é um pré-requisito para compartilhar software entre pessoas jurídicas, inclua uma cópia dessa licença _e_ uma explicação dos direitos e obrigações em termos leigos. |
| 15 | +Além dessas tarefas documentais, semelhante ao desenvolvimento de software Open Source, deve ser fácil e rápido executar e testar o software que está sendo desenvolvido localmente pelos potenciais https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_], para que eles possam começar a implementar e validar sua contribuição com o menor esforço possível. |
16 | 16 | Há dois modelos comuns para fazer contribuições: |
17 | | -_repositório compartilhado _ e _fork e join_. |
18 | | -Ambos têm vantagens e, como um Trusted Committer, você deseja suportar ambos os modelos para acomodar diferentes necessidades de seu potencial e atual https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_].. |
19 | | -Seus Contribuidores geralmente terão perguntas sobre o processo de contribuição ou sobre a própria comunidade e alguém precisa estar disponível para responder a essas perguntas. |
| 17 | +_repositório compartilhado_ e _fork e join_. |
| 18 | +Ambos têm vantagens e, como um Trusted Committer, você deseja suportar ambos os modelos para acomodar diferentes necessidades de seus potenciais e atuais https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_]. |
| 19 | +Seus _Contributors_ geralmente terão perguntas sobre o processo de contribuição ou sobre a própria comunidade e alguém precisa estar disponível para responder a essas perguntas. |
20 | 20 | Portanto, é importante que qualquer comunidade InnerSource tenha uma ou mais pessoas de contato disponíveis para responder a essas perguntas. |
21 | 21 | Alguém do grupo de Trusted Committers é geralmente essa pessoa de contato, ou então eles precisam ter certeza de que há um membro da comunidade "de plantão". |
22 | 22 | Também é importante ajudar potenciais https://innersourcecommons.org/learn/learning-path/contributor [_Contributors_] a determinar quais contribuições são necessárias. |
23 | | -Essas podem ser contribuições de código, mas também contribuições não de código, como escrever documentação, criar arte ou organizar eventos. |
24 | | -Uma maneira comum de fazer isso é marcar "tarefas recém-chegadas" no rastreador de problemas usado pela comunidade ou implementar um mercado para tarefas abertas que os Contribuidores podem usar. |
25 | | -Em resumo, é super importante para as comunidades do InnerSource em um ambiente corporativo manter as barreiras para contribuir o mais baixo possível para permitir que o maior número possível de pessoas contribua. |
| 23 | +Essas podem ser contribuições de código, mas também contribuições que não sejam de código, como escrever documentação, criar arte ou organizar eventos. |
| 24 | +Uma maneira comum de fazer isso é marcar "newcomer tasks" no rastreador de issues usado pela comunidade ou implementar um marketplace para tarefas abertas que os contribuidores poderão usar. |
| 25 | +Em resumo, é super importante para as comunidades InnerSource em um ambiente corporativo manter as barreiras para contribuir o menor possível para permitir que o maior número possível de pessoas venham a contribuir. |
26 | 26 | Isso significa fornecer acesso à documentação útil e às pessoas da comunidade para responder a quaisquer perguntas e incentivar a colaboração. |
27 | | -Em suma, os Comitentes Confiáveis devem garantir que a integração e a contribuição sejam experiências positivas.. |
| 27 | +Em suma, os Trusted Committers devem garantir que a integração e a contribuição sejam experiências positivas. |
0 commit comments